Wharton Esherick Museum

Woodworker Wharton Esherick helped to create the American sculptural style early in the 20th century in a studio in Paoli, Pennsylvania, just of outside Philadelphia. His wonderfully quirky home studio, which was designed by famed architect Louis Kahn, is open for tours by appointment only.
